We have an exciting new opportunity to join our IT Department as an IT Business Partner. The role involves acting as an interface between the business and the IT function, understanding the needs of the business, scoping new developments and changes, and seeing this through until completion.

This is a permanent position based in either our Bristol or London office, offering hybrid working.

The role

The IT Business Partner will be the focal point for IT needs within the business unit, ensuring the IT project pipeline accurately reflects the priorities and needs of the business.

Other key responsibilities include:

  • Strategic Alignment: Understanding the business strategy, objectives, and challenges of assigned business units or departments, collaborating with business leaders to identify opportunities where IT can add value and drive innovation to support business goals.
  • Relationship Management: Building strong working relationships with key stakeholders across the business, attending forums to represent IT, and ensuring business requirements and IT capabilities are aligned. Working closely with business stakeholders to gather and prioritise IT requirements, ensuring that proposed solutions align with business priorities and objectives.
  • Solution Delivery: Collaborating with IT teams to develop and implement technology solutions that meet business requirements and deliver value to the organisation, ensuring projects are delivered on time, within budget, and with the expected quality. Helping business stakeholders understand and adapt to changes resulting from ITS initiatives, ensuring smooth transitions and user adoption.
  • Performance Monitoring and Reporting: Monitoring the performance and effectiveness of ITS solutions and services in meeting business objectives, providing regular reports and updates to stakeholders on the status of ITS initiatives, key metrics, and achievements.
  • Vendor Management: Managing relationships with external vendors and service providers, ensuring their products and services meet business needs, and negotiating contracts and SLAs for cost-effective, high-quality solutions.
  • Continuous Improvement: Identifying opportunities for process improvement within both the business and ITS functions, staying informed about industry trends and emerging technologies to proactively identify innovation opportunities.
  • Risk Management and Compliance: Collaborating to identify and mitigate risks related to technology, ensuring solutions comply with regulatory requirements and industry standards.
  • Business Relationship Governance: Establishing governance structures and forums for ongoing communication between ITS and stakeholders, participating in steering committees or advisory boards to provide input on ITS strategy and priorities.
